Ruling Awami League has expelled a local leader for providing legal assistance to Sonagazi Senior Fazil Madrasa principal Siraj Uddoula in a case filed for sexually assaulting Nusrat Jahan Rafi.
Kazi Bulbul Ahemmed Sohag, who is an advocate and the general secretary of Kazirbag union unit, and union parishad chairman, has been expelled for violating party rules, AL said in a press release on Thursday (Apr 11).
AL’s Feni district unit president Abdur Rahaman said that the expulsion came following the directive of the party's central committee as Bulbul’s activities ‘tarnishes the party’s image.’
Sonagazi Madrasa student, Nusrat Jahan Rafi, 18, died around on Wednesday (Apr 10), at the burn unit of Dhaka Medical College and Hospital five days after battling for life with 80 percent burn injuries.
On Apr 6, Nusrat was set on fire by four burqa-clad unidentified assailants, reportedly supporters of Siraj Uddaula, on the rooftop of the madrasa.
Nusrat had previously lodged a sexual harassment case against the principal, accusing him of attempting to rape her on Mar 27.
Following the Apr 6 incident, Nusrat’s brother Mahmudul Hasan Noman filed a case with Sonagazi police under the Women and Children Repression Prevention Act.
